2011 Hyundai Sonata vs. 2013 Chevrolet Sonic

To start off, 2013 Chevrolet Sonic is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2011 Hyundai Sonata.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2011 Hyundai Sonata would be higher. At 2,400 cc (4 cylinders), 2011 Hyundai Sonata is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2011 Hyundai Sonata (190 HP @ 6300 RPM) has 56 more horse power than 2013 Chevrolet Sonic. (134 HP @ 4900 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2011 Hyundai Sonata should accelerate faster than 2013 Chevrolet Sonic.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.

Compare all specifications:

2011 Hyundai Sonata 2013 Chevrolet Sonic
Make Hyundai Chevrolet
Model Sonata Sonic
Year Released 2011 2013
Body Type Sedan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2400 cc 1800 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 190 HP 134 HP
Engine RPM 6300 RPM 4900 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Automatic 6-speed autom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Length 4821 mm 4039 mm
Vehicle Width 1834 mm 1735 mm
Vehicle Height 1471 mm 1517 mm
Wheelbase Size 2794 mm 2525 mm
Fuel Consumption Highway 6.7 L/100km 5.1 L/100km
Fuel Consumption City 10.7 L/100km 7.3 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 70 L 46 L
